Week 14 Legendary Quests

  • Damage opponents greater than 50 meters away (0/1,000) – 55,000 XP
  • Damage opponents greater than 50 meters away (0/2,000) – 22,000 XP
  • Damage opponents greater than 50 meters away (0/3,000) – 22,000 XP
  • Damage opponents greater than 50 meters away (0/4,000) – 22,000 XP
  • Damage opponents greater than 50 meters away (0/5,000) – 22,000 XP

Week 14 Epic Quests

  • Collect Cookbooks (0/4) from Pleasant Park and Craggy Cliffs – 40,000 XP
  • Harvest fruits and vegetables (0/8) – 40,000 XP
  • Earn Bars (0/150) to hire a Character – 40,000 XP
  • Visit (0/2) different restaurant kitchens – 40,000 XP
  • Drive vehicle from Sweaty Sands to Pleasant Park (0/1) – 40,000 XP
  • Drop off a vehicle at the gas station in Lazy Lake or Catty Corner (0/1) – 40,000 XP
  • Drive vehicle from Pleasant Park to Lazy Lake (0/1) – 40,000 XP

As you’ll notice looking over the Epic Quests, XP is doubled for Week 14. The Legendary Quests XP structure remains the same. Adding that many of the Epic Quests will be easy for Fortnite players to complete as they don’t require you to engage with enemy players.

In particular, the Epic Quests that ask you to drive a vehicle from one location to another will be the easiest to complete. Other easy tasks include harvesting  fruits and vegetables, visiting restaurant kitchens, and earning Bars and using those bars to hire a Character from one of Fortnite’s NPCs.
